iCare EIDON UWF Retinal Imaging

Two things define the EIDON UWF: how far it sees and how honestly it renders color. One automated session takes documentation from the macula out to 200 degrees of periphery, and because the engine is confocal rather than flash-based, the 14-megapixel images (15 µm retinal resolution) keep their color discipline instead of washing out through media opacities. It works through pupils down to 2.5 mm without dilation, aligns and captures on its own, and adds infrared, autofluorescence and optional fluorescein angiography to the TrueColor base. Practices managing diabetic retinopathy, AMD or glaucoma, or building a wellness imaging program, get widefield reach and confocal color in one instrument.

Why This

Flash photography and confocal imaging fail differently: flash scatters through cataracts and small pupils, and the color drifts with it. The EIDON’s confocal TrueColor engine filters that scatter out, which is why images stay sharp and true-to-life in the very eyes that defeat conventional cameras, and it does so across the full 200° panorama at 15 µm resolution.

Consider Instead

If your patient mix is mostly posterior-pole documentation and the periphery is a referral question rather than a daily one, the DRSplus gives you the same confocal approach in a simpler automated workflow. Buy the wider field when the wider field is what you are actually looking at.

Specifications

Technical Details

Technology
TrueColor confocal (SLO engine + white LED)
Sensor Resolution
14 megapixels (4608 × 3288 px) / 60 pixels/degree
Optical Resolution
15 µm on retina / 4.9 µm pixel pitch
FOV (standard single)
90° / up to 160° mosaic
FOV (with UWF Module)
120° single-shot / up to 200° mosaic
Light Sources
White LED (440–650 nm) / IR LED (825–870 nm) / Blue LED (440–475 nm, AF/FA models)
Min. Pupil Size
2.5 mm (non-mydriatic)
Auto-focusing Range
–15D to +15D
Working Distance
28 mm
Display
Tablet-operated multi-touch color display
Storage
SSD 480 GB (EIDON UWF/AF) / 2 TB (FA model)
Export Formats
JPEG, PDF, DICOM (optional)
Dimensions (W × H × D)
360 × 590 × 620 mm (14.2" × 23.2" × 24.4")
Weight
25 kg (55 lbs)
Power
100–240 VAC, 50–60 Hz, 80W / IEC 60601-1 Class I
